Output 7bf30557338e6fe9ca2774dde301d09e1d0ef4ac513e76513cbfdb8993e24845:5

value
19786593
script pubkey
OP_0 OP_PUSHBYTES_20 02bc8bb9044f2f101e26b67cd6faa46cff1bff2d
address
ltc1qq27ghwgyfuh3q83xke7dd74ydnl3hled0zcqqg
transaction
7bf30557338e6fe9ca2774dde301d09e1d0ef4ac513e76513cbfdb8993e24845
spent
true